Concrete repair services involve assessing and restoring damaged or deteriorated concrete surfaces to ensure safety, functionality, and aesthetic appeal. These services typically include patching cracks, filling voids, leveling uneven slabs, and addressing surface spalling or scaling. The process may also involve removing compromised concrete and replacing it with new material to restore structural integrity. Skilled contractors use various techniques and materials tailored to the specific type and extent of damage, helping to prolong the lifespan of concrete structures.
Concrete problems often stem from factors such as weather exposure, ground movement, heavy loads, or improper initial installation. Common issues include cracking, sinking, surface deterioration, and corrosion of reinforcement within the concrete. Left unaddressed, these problems can lead to further damage, safety hazards, and increased repair costs over time. Concrete repair services aim to resolve these issues by stabilizing the affected areas and preventing future deterioration, thereby maintaining the safety and usability of the property.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Valley Village,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Repair Costs - The typical cost for concrete repair services ranges from $500 to $2,500, depending on the extent of damage and area size. For example, small cracks may cost around $200, while larger sections can reach $3,000 or more.
Material Expenses - Material costs for concrete repair usually fall between $3 and $8 per square foot, with higher-quality materials increasing the overall price. A standard driveway repair in Valley Village might cost approximately $1,000 using mid-range materials.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for concrete repair services generally range from $50 to $100 per hour, influenced by project complexity and local contractor rates. Larger projects or those requiring extensive work tend to be on the higher end of this range.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as surface preparation, sealing, or reinforcement can add $200 to $1,000 to the total cost. These costs vary based on the specific repair needs and site conditions in Valley Village area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
